The Leica D-LUX 3 ($899) is a 10.2 megapixel point and shoot camera. It has a slightly bigger size that many other compact cameras, so it doesn't really fit in your pocket, but carrying it around with the stylish vintage leather case (optional) makes you feel classy.Read more
